We have a user who requests through PIM a request to receive the Azure AD joined administrator role on his PC (AD joined) to format a pendrive.

We see that despite having the administrator role assigned, he is not allowed to format the flash drive, the screen displays the message "The requested operation requires elevation".

I am supposed to be able to do it with the Azure AD joined administrator role. What could go wrong then?

    When it comes to PIM and managing the device administrator role(s), please keep in mind that updating the device administrator role doesn't necessarily have an immediate impact on the affected users. On devices where a user is already signed into, the privilege elevation takes place when both the below actions happen:

    • Up to 4 hours have passed for Azure AD to issue a new Primary Refresh Token with the appropriate privileges.
    • User signs out and signs back in, not lock/unlock, to refresh their profile.

    It could also be possible that the user needs to open/format the flash drive as a Local Administrator. To do this, they can right-click on the drive and select Run as administrator, or open Properties select the compatibility tab and check the box shown before Run this Program as an administrator.
